Explore a century-old architectural marvel
The Kê Gà lighthouse stands as one of the oldest architectural landmarks in this area. Constructed in 1899 during the French colonial era, its towering silhouette against the vivid blue sky asserts its dominance amidst a stunning seascape. Massive granite blocks meticulously crafted and interlocked over the years by French architects, the Kê Gà lighthouse remains steadfast, majestic, and venerable amidst the emerald sea, azure skies, pristine white sands, lush greenery, and rugged pink-and-white cliffs, creating an indescribable allure, untouched and serene.

Upon setting foot on the island, travelers should take a stroll around to behold the panoramic views from various angles. The beauty here remains relatively untouched, unspoiled, yet it's a favored destination for many young adventurers who seek to experience off-the-beaten-path Phan Thiết tourism to immerse in the tranquil atmosphere.
On the island, besides the ancient lighthouse, there's also a square-shaped large house and a 3-meter deep freshwater reservoir. At the foot of the lighthouse, two rows of white lilies planted by the French at the end of the previous century provide shade all year round, further enhancing the beauty of this place.

Visiting Kê Gà offers more than just exploring the history of Vietnam's oldest lighthouse; travelers can also enjoy the sensation of overlooking the island's scenery from above after ascending the 184 spiral stairs to the lighthouse's summit. They can experience the exhilarating feeling of gazing out into the vast sky and immersing themselves in nature.
Impressed by the 'magical' beauty of Kê Gà Island
A weekend trip with friends or family to the beaches of Hàm Thuận Nam not only allows travelers to relax and rejuvenate but also provides an opportunity for those on summer tourism in Phan Thiết to uncover the enduring beauty of the Kê Gà lighthouse, which has stood for over 100 years.

What makes a lasting impression on travelers when they set foot on Kê Gà are the rocky shores lining the entire island. These rocks, of various sizes and shapes, lie scattered as if forming a protective barrier around the island amidst the crashing waves. Some protruding rocks serve as ideal fishing spots.

In addition to the rocky shores, this area also boasts beautiful, pristine white sandy beaches, perfect for beachgoers to swim, sunbathe, and partake in activities such as bonfires and outdoor parties... When visiting Kê Gà Island, travelers should take advantage of the time to experience the picturesque, romantic scenery at sunrise or sunset on the island.
Kê Gà Island, located about 500m offshore, requires travelers to rent a boat or ferry for around 50k VND per person to reach.
